Fund free lifelong NHS prescriptions for organ transplant recipients

What the petition asks
Update the medical exemption criteria to make all post-transplant maintenance medications free on the NHS in England, ending the geographical inequality with the rest of the UK and preventing costly graft failures.
Transplants are lifesaving, not a cure. Many recipients face a heavy lifelong medication routine, sometimes starting at 30+ daily tablets. Prescriptions are free in Wales, Scotland, and Northern Ireland, but not in England. Prepayment Certificates don't stop the financial strain, which may risk missed doses and graft failure. With dialysis costing up to £35k/year vs. cheaper maintenance, we believe charging patients is a dangerous false economy.
